I80 travels, wind, and Airstream sitings

Hit the road on my own. I should name my gun "Nellie" Anyway, heading east on I80 and saw plenty of burners heading to Burning Man. Saw more Airstreams than the usual this year. What gives? Wonder if any of them are part of the Airstream camp at the playa?
Had to deal with lots of wind. Slowed down and drove a little over 60mph. So felt I had to take it easy since the trailer was taking the wind and was reacting to the gusts. We got through it. Up here is Laramie, Wy and so much for all my summer clothes that I have the most.
Boondocked on the North Platte River. A nice freebie spot north of I80. Quiet with coyotes yipping away and bright stars. Now I am at a boring KOA since I can't park at my son's house but one night.
